Essay from the year 1998 in the subject Theology - Systematic Theology, grade: A, , course: Course: The Doctrine of the Trinity (Prof. Dr. Geoffrey Wainwright, Cushman Chair of Christian Theology), language: English, abstract: This essay reviews Jürgen Moltmann's volume, 'The Trinity and the Kingdom: The Doctrine of God' (1980). The author raises the question: To what degree is Moltmann's Trinitarian theology to be judged as a helpful contribution to the Jewish-Christian dialogue given the fact that Jews would disagree fundamentally with the description of God's unity as a relationship between three fully divine beings?
